PX64 UTR is a 2014 BMW 120 in White with a 1,995c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.9%.
Across all 2014 BMW 120 models, the average MOT pass rate is 82.7% with a typical mileage of 65,740 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 120 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 22,169 recorded failures. If you're considering buying PX64 UTR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 120 typ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 12 years old, this BMW 120 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
